directions

  • Cook lasagna noodles according to package directions. Meanwhile, cook peeled potatoes until done. Grate or cube cheddar cheese.
  • When noodles are done, drain and run cold water over them, place on surface and cut in half (shortwise to make 2 short noodles).
  • Combine cooked, drained potatoes and cheese in large bowl. Mix for 2 minutes on high speed until blended well, about 2 minutes. (cheese will melt into the mashed potatoes).
  • Place about 3-4 tablespoons of potato/cheese mixture in each noodle. Roll up. Arrange in a deep 8x12 pan.
  • Over medium high heat in a saucepan, melt butter and add chopped onions. Cook until tender. Pour butter mixture over the pieroghi. Slice keilbasa lenghtwise and place on top of pieroghi mixture.
  • Bake at 350% for 45 minutes.
